The 2-room Calm & Cozy Private Suite Surrey features a convenient location nearly a 25-minute walk from the public Hawthorne Park and hosts up to 4 guests. Wi-Fi is provided for both business and leisure activities.
The performance theatre "Hard Rock Casino Vancouver" is located 2.9 km from this apartment. Holland Urban Park is approximately 10 minutes by car from the apartment.
Staying at this accommodation, guests have access to a living room equipped with climate control. To ensure your comfort, a separate toilet and a shower are provided at the apartment. Hair dryers, shower caps, and bath sheets are also included in the bathroom.
Calm & Cozy Private Suite includes self-catering facilities, such as a mini-kitchen with tea and coffee making equipment, a fridge, and kitchenware. The nearest airport is Pitt Meadows, 5 km from Calm & Cozy Private Suite, and 148 St at 108 Ave bus station is a mere 0.8 km away.
